Output 89ab58e995647f28f5391b5c29225289b45b36d65d3c6a73d01a2c95f49407fe:1

value
1549993760
script pubkey
OP_0 OP_PUSHBYTES_20 6b6fda434552531a9cedd0cd912b2a2b556bc35f
address
bc1qddha5s692ff3488d6rxez2e29d2khs6lw3gmax
transaction
89ab58e995647f28f5391b5c29225289b45b36d65d3c6a73d01a2c95f49407fe
spent
true